Treasuries rose, snapping a five-day losing streak, while the U.S. dollar rose and stocks fell after a Moody’s Investors Service downgrade of Portugal’s debt to junk and lower-than-estimated American factory orders rekindled concern the global economy will slow. Oil and gold surged.
